Jira

Tier: 무료, Premium, Ultimate Offering: GitLab.com, 셀프매니지드, 전용 GitLab

여기를 클릭하여 Jira 이슈를 GitLab으로 가져올 수 있습니다. Jira를 계속 사용하려면 대신 GitLab에서 Jira를 통합할 수 있습니다.

Jira 통합

GitLab은 두 가지 Jira 통합을 제공합니다. 필요한 기능에 따라 한 가지 또는 두 가지 통합을 사용할 수 있습니다. 기능 가용성에 따라 선택할 수 있습니다.

Jira 이슈 통합

GitLab에서 개발한Jira 이슈 통합을 사용하여 Jira Cloud, Jira Data Center 또는 Jira Server와 함께 다음과 같은 작업을 수행할 수 있습니다.

  • GitLab에서 Jira 이슈를 직접 보고 검색합니다.
  • GitLab 커밋 및 Merge Request에서 Jira 이슈를 참조합니다.
  • 취약점에 대한 Jira 이슈를 생성합니다.

Jira 개발 패널

Jira 개발 패널을 사용하여 관련 브랜치, 커밋 및 Merge Request을 포함한 이슈의 GitLab 활동을 보거나 검토할 수 있습니다.

  • Jira Cloud용으로, GitLab이 개발 및 유지 관리하는 GitLab for Jira Cloud 앱을 사용하세요.
  • Jira Data Center 또는 Jira Server용으로, Atlassian이 개발하고 유지 관리하는 Jira DVCS 커넥터를 사용하세요.

기능 가용성

다음 표는 Jira 이슈 통합 및 Jira 개발 패널에서 사용 가능한 기능을 보여줍니다.

기능 Jira 이슈 통합 Jira 개발 패널
GitLab 커밋이나 Merge Request에서 Jira 이슈 ID를 언급하면 Jira 이슈에 대한 링크가 생성됩니다. 가능 불가능
GitLab에서 Jira 이슈 ID를 언급하면 Jira 이슈에 대한 GitLab 이슈나 Merge Request이 표시됩니다. 가능, Jira에 GitLab 이슈나 Merge Request 제목과의 링크가 포함된 코멘트가 추가됩니다. 첫 번째 언급은 Jira 이슈의 Web 링크에도 추가됩니다. 가능, Jira 이슈의 개발 패널에 표시됩니다.
GitLab 커밋에서 Jira 이슈 ID를 언급하면 Jira 이슈에 커밋 메시지가 표시됩니다. 가능, 전체 커밋 메시지가 Jira 이슈에 코멘트 및 Web 링크로 표시됩니다. 각 메시지는 GitLab의 커밋으로 연결됩니다. 가능, Jira 이슈의 개발 패널에 표시됩니다. Jira Smart Commits로 사용자 정의 코멘트가 가능합니다.
GitLab 브랜치 이름에서 Jira 이슈 ID를 언급하면 Jira 이슈에 브랜치 이름이 표시됩니다. 불가능 가능, Jira 이슈의 개발 패널에 표시됩니다.
Jira 이슈에 시간 추적을 추가합니다. 불가능 가능, Jira Smart Commits로 가능합니다.
GitLab 커밋이나 Merge Request을 사용하여 Jira 이슈의 상태를 전환합니다. 가능, 하나의 전환만 가능합니다. 일반적으로 Jira 이슈를 닫는 데 사용됩니다. 가능, Jira Smart Commits로 Jira 이슈를 어떤 상태로든 전환할 수 있습니다.
Jira 이슈 디렉터리 보기 가능 불가능
취약점을 위한 Jira 이슈 생성 가능 불가능
Jira 이슈로부터 GitLab 브랜치 생성 불가능 가능, Jira 이슈의 개발 패널에서 가능합니다.
GitLab Merge Request, 브랜치 이름 또는 마지막 5,000개의 커밋 중 어느 것이든 사용하여 Jira 이슈에 GitLab 배포를 동기화하려면 Jira 이슈 ID를 언급합니다. 불가능 가능, Jira 이슈의 개발 패널에서 가능합니다.

개인 정보 고려 사항

모든 Jira 통합은 GitLab 외부에서 데이터를 공유합니다. GitLab 프로젝트를 Jira와 통합하는 경우, 개인 데이터가 Jira 프로젝트에 액세스 권한이 있는 사용자와 공유됩니다.

Jira 이슈 통합은 GitLab 데이터를 Jira 이슈에 코멘트로 게시합니다. GitLab for Jira Cloud 앱Jira DVCS 커넥터는 GitLab 데이터를 Jira 개발 패널을 통해 공유합니다. Jira 개발 패널을 사용하면 특정 사용자 그룹이나 역할에 대한 액세스를 제한할 수 있습니다.

관련 주제